Job Duties:
- Perform as Linux Systems Administrator for a large, classified government contract(s).
- Maintain efficient operations of the entire IT infrastructure including servers, desktop, and networking equipment.
- Communicate effectively with all stakeholders in written and verbal formats.
- Ensure necessary IT projects are completed independently or assigned to others as necessary.
- Obtain and analyze internal and external customer requirements and recommend equipment and software as needed.
- Implement system enhancements that will improve the performance, reliability, and security of the system including installing, upgrading/patching, monitoring, problem resolution, and configuration management.
- Manage backup infrastructure and provide backup and recovery services.
- Manage virus protection on a routine basis as directed by policy.
- Maintain security audit and logging information on all classified networked and standalone computers as directed by the Cyber Security team.
- Create and maintain user and computer accounts and modify file permissions as directed by policy.
- Develop and maintain technical processes and procedures as needed.
